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Damage Restoration

Water damage in the attic can be a silent killer, wreaking havoc on your home’s structure and health. Be on the lookout for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A pungent smell in your attic or nearby rooms is a clear indication of mold growth. Don’t ignore it, or it’ll spread to other areas, causing more damage and health issues.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Visible water stains or discoloration on your ceiling or walls are signs of water seepage, which can lead to costly repairs and structural damage if left unaddressed.

Increased Pest Activity

Unusual pest activity in your attic or nearby areas, such as rodents, squirrels, or birds, could be a sign of water damage attracting them to your home.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ause your flooring to warp, buckle, or even collapse, making it a hazard to your family’s safety and comfort.

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ew

Mold or mildew growth on your attic’s walls, ceilings, or floors is a clear indication of water damage. Don’t ignore it, or it’ll spread, causing more damage and health issues.

Discoloration or Warping of Insulation

Visible discoloration or warping of your attic’s insulation is a sign of water damage. This can lead to reduced energy efficiency and increased repair costs.

Attic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small, isolated water stain on ceiling Yes No Probably a minor issue, easy to clean and dry yourself.
Visible signs of mold or mildew in attic No Yes Mold and mildew can spread quickly and cause serious health issues.
Water damage affecting multiple rooms or floors No Yes Complex issues need specialized equipment and expertise to resolve.
Discolored or warped insulation No Yes Insulation damage can lead to energy efficiency issues and increased repair costs.
Prolonged musty odor in attic or nearby rooms No Yes Musty odors show potential mold growth, which needs professional attention.
Visible signs of pest activity in attic or nearby areas No Yes Pest activity can be a sign of underlying water damage or structural issues.

Common Questions About Attic Water Damage Restoration

Is Attic Water Damage Restoration Covered By Insurance?

Yes, in most cases, attic water damage restoration is covered by homeowners’ insurance. But, the specifics depend on your policy and the circumstances surrounding the damage.

How Long Does Attic Water Damage Restoration Take?

The duration of the restoration process var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the equipment needed. In most cases, it takes 3-5 days to complete the entire process.

Can I Stay in My Home During Attic Water Damage Restoration?

Yes, in most cases, it’s possible to stay in your home during the restoration process. But, our technicians will assess the situation and provide guidance on the best course of action.

What Happens if I Delay Attic Water Damage Restoration?

Delaying attic water damage restoration can lead to further damage, increased repair costs, and potential health hazards. It’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ent these consequences.

Can I Prevent Attic Water Damage in the Future?

Yes, reg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ent attic water damage. Make sure to check your attic regularly for signs of water damage, and address any issues quickly.
